Background
The continuous casting billet is a product obtained by casting molten steel smelted by a steel smelting furnace through a continuous casting machine, and the quality of the continuous casting steel billet is evaluated, wherein 4 indexes are mainly provided, namely the geometric shape of the casting billet, the surface quality, the internal tissue density and the steel cleanliness. The quality of the 4 indexes is closely related to the design of a continuous casting machine, the adopted process and the solidification characteristics of a casting blank.

referring to fig. 1-4, a device is adjusted well to continuous casting billet of continuous casting billet rollgang, including work platform 1, the conveying roller body 2 that the equidistance was arranged is installed to work platform 1's inner wall, work platform 1's top is equipped with two symmetrical stop gear 3, work platform 1's below is equipped with adjustment mechanism 4, work platform 1's last fixed surface is connected with two symmetrical support columns 5, the top of support column 5 is equipped with roof 6, the upper end of two support columns 5 all with the bottom surface fixed connection of roof 6, the top of roof 6 is equipped with cooling body 7.
As shown in fig. 1, the limiting mechanism 3 includes two symmetrical supporting rods 31, the supporting rod 31 can support the sliding rod 32, the outer surface of each supporting rod 31 is connected with the sliding rod 32 in a sliding manner, the two sliding rods 32 penetrate through the two supporting rods 31 respectively, the limiting plate 33 is arranged above the conveying roller body 2, one end of each sliding rod 32 is fixedly connected with the outer surface of the limiting plate 33, and the sliding rod 32 and the limiting plate 33 are arranged to drive the limiting plate 33 to move when moving.
As shown in fig. 1, a side of the limiting plate 33 away from the sliding rods 32 is rotatably connected with rotating rods 34 arranged at equal intervals, one side of the supporting rod 31 away from the limiting plate 33 is provided with a connecting frame 35, one end of each sliding rod 32 away from the limiting plate 33 is fixedly connected with the outer surface of the connecting frame 35, and when the connecting frame 35 moves, the two sliding rods 32 can be driven to move.
The utility model discloses in the use, when controlling about link 35, can drive about two slide bars 32 and control, and then can move two limiting plates 33 of drive through slide bar 32 and reverse in step and move, and can drive two sets of dwangs 34 and reverse in step and move, can adjust the distance between two limiting plates 33, can be applicable to the continuous casting billet of different model specifications.

as shown in fig. 2 and 4, the adjusting mechanism 4 includes two connecting rods 46 fixedly connected to the outer surfaces of the two connecting frames 35, and a first fixing plate 41 and a second fixing plate 42 fixedly connected to the bottom surface of the working platform 1, wherein a bidirectional screw 43 is rotatably connected between the first fixing plate 41 and the second fixing plate 42, and the first fixing plate 41 and the second fixing plate 42 can support the bidirectional screw 43, so that the bidirectional screw 43 can rotate between the first fixing plate 41 and the second fixing plate 42.
As shown in fig. 2, the motor 44 is fixedly connected to the outer surface of the second fixing plate 42, an output rotating shaft of the motor 44 penetrates through the second fixing plate 42 and is rotatably connected to the second fixing plate 42, the output rotating shaft of the motor 44 is fixedly connected to one end of the bidirectional screw 43, the motor 44 is Y90S-2 in model, and when the motor 44 is turned on and rotates, the bidirectional screw 43 can be driven to rotate.
As shown in fig. 2 and 4, two symmetrical moving blocks 45 are connected to the outer surface of the bidirectional screw 43 through threads, one end of each of the two connecting rods 46, which is far away from the connecting frame 35, is fixedly connected to the outer surfaces of the two moving blocks 45, so that when the motor 44 rotates, the two moving blocks 45 on the outer surface of the bidirectional screw 43 can be driven to synchronously move in the opposite directions, the two connecting rods 46 can be driven to synchronously move in the opposite directions, and then the two connecting frames 35 can be driven to synchronously move in the opposite directions.
The utility model discloses in the use, open motor 44, motor 44 is opened and is driven two-way screw rod 43 rotatory, and two-way screw rod 43 is rotatory to be driven two movable blocks 45 synchronous reverse motion, and then can drive two connecting rod 46 synchronous reverse motion, can drive two connecting frame 35 synchronous reverse motion through connecting rod 46 to can adjust the distance between two limiting plates 33, can be applicable to the continuous casting billet of different specification models.

as shown in fig. 1 and fig. 3, cooling mechanism 7 includes cold air duct 71 and support mount 72, cold air duct 71 runs through roof 6 and with roof 6 fixed connection, support mount 72 fixed connection is at the upper surface of roof 6, the last fixed surface of support mount 72 is connected with air-cooler 73, support mount 72 can play support and fixed effect to air-cooler 73, the output of air-cooler 73 runs through support mount 72 and with support mount 72 fixed connection, air-cooler 73 can produce the cooling wind, can blow the inside to cold air duct 71 with the cooling wind.
As shown in fig. 3, the output end of the air cooler 73 runs through the cold air duct 71 and extends to the inside of the cold air duct 71, the air cooler 73 is fixedly connected with the cold air duct 71, the outer fixed surface of the cold air duct 71 is communicated with the air outlets 74 arranged at equal intervals, the air outlets 74 are controlled to be opened through the arrangement of the air outlets 74, cooling air in the cold air duct 71 can be uniformly blown to the outer surface of a continuous casting billet, and the continuous casting billet can be cooled.
The utility model discloses in the use, at first, open air-cooler 73, the cooling wind that air-cooler 73 will produce blows to the inside of cold-blast pipeline 71, opens air outlet 74 this moment, and setting up of air outlet 74 is convenient to blow the surface of the inside cooling wind of cold-blast pipeline 71 to the continuous casting billet, can realize the cooling effect to the surface of continuous casting billet, prevents that the phenomenon of deformation from appearing at the in-process of carrying in that the continuous casting billet does not have the complete cooling.
